Abstract
A support plate has fluid-flow openings therethrough which openings are flared at their ends. Securing rings extend into the openings from opposite ends and have tapered lips firmly pressing the edges of membranes against the flared end surfaces of openings. The rings are fixed to each other to exert constant pressure on the membrane edges.
